French troops in Cape Town 1860

French troops from the ship La Dryade on their way to China mixing with the locals in Greenmarket Square in front of the city hall, Cape Town, Cape of Good Hope, South Africa. Date: 1860

EDITORS COMMENTS
This photograph, taken in 1860, captures a moment of cultural exchange between French troops from the ship La Dryade and the local residents of Cape Town, South Africa. The bustling scene in Greenmarket Square, in front of the City Hall, is a vibrant mix of African citizens, cattle, and soldiers from the French expedition en route to China. The French troops, dressed in their military uniforms, are seen interacting with the locals, creating a sense of camaraderie and curiosity. The city hall, a symbol of colonial power, stands proudly in the background, while the lively market square is filled with the sights, sounds, and smells of daily life in Cape Town. The ship La Dryade, anchored in the harbor, is a reminder of the global connections that linked Cape Town to the wider world in the mid-19th century. The French expedition, part of the larger European scramble for China, highlights the complex web of political, economic, and cultural relationships that existed between Europe, Africa, and Asia during this period.
